"Soulless" is the eleventh episode of season four of the supernatural action/drama series Angel, and the seventy-seventh episode of the series overall. It was directed by Sean Astin with a script written by Elizabeth Craft and Sarah Fain. It first aired on the WB Network on Wednesday, February 5th, 2003.
